      • The 2cd version of this album

        has the full actual song version of that end bit (wounded kite?) on it. Plus all of the b-sides etc are ace. And it has the Watery Domestic EP on it too which is also spectacularly good. Normally reissues are a bit lame but the Slanted & Enchanted one is actually worth getting!11
